Lanky receiver Al Toon holds the New York Jet playoff record for receptions in a playoff game, 9, in 1985. The helmet worn by Toon in the early 1990s shows good game-use. The "Riddell" label is on the front, back, and on the chin strap. The "Jets" logo is on both sides and the "NFL" sticker is between the player number "88" on the back. There is also a sticker on the left side with the number "90" in tribute to fallen Jet defensive lineman Dennis Byrd, who suffered a serious spinal cord injury during a November 1992 game. The sticker has been partially torn off. The helmet appears to have no alterations of any kind..
